ETSI (European Telecommunications Standards Institute) is a leading European standards organization that develops globally applicable standards for information and communications technologies, including mobile, internet, and broadcast systems.

ITU Telecommunication Standardization Sector
The ITU Telecommunication Standardization Sector (ITU-T) is the branch of the International Telecommunication Union responsible for developing global technical standards for telecommunications and information and communication technologies.

European Conference of Postal and Telecommunications Administrations
The European Conference of Postal and Telecommunications Administrations (CEPT) is a collaborative body of European national regulators that coordinates policies and technical standards in the postal and electronic communications sectors.

Standard Telecommunication Laboratories
Standard Telecommunication Laboratories was a British research facility renowned for its pioneering work in fiber-optic communications, notably associated with the groundbreaking research of Charles K. Kao.

Alliance for Telecommunications Industry Solutions
The Alliance for Telecommunications Industry Solutions is a U.S.-based standards development organization that creates technical and operational standards for the global information and communications technology industry.
